WebJan 1, 2024 · Both raw garlic and garlic supplements contain the compound allicin. This compound helps relax the smooth muscles in your blood vessels. Your blood vessels dilate when those muscles relax, and blood pressure drops. Research also suggests that Allicin inhibits the synthesis of angiotensin II.

WebDec 30, 2024 · Apart from odor, the Linus Pauling Institute notes that eating raw garlic also has side effects like heartburn, abdominal pain, n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, constipation and belching. WebWhen taken by mouth: Garlic is likely safe for most people.Garlic has been used safely for up to 7 years. It can cause side effects such as bad breath, heartburn, gas, and diarrhea.These side ...
